Wearing clothes that don’t fit properly
Wearing clothes that don’t fit can ruin your entire look. It’s like trying to enjoy a meal with the wrong utensils. Whether it’s too tight or overly loose, ill-fitting clothes can be uncomfortable and unflattering.
Tight clothing often restricts movement and highlights areas you might prefer to downplay. On the flip side, baggy garments can drown your figure, making you appear shapeless.
The solution is simple: know your measurements. Invest time in finding pieces that hug your body in all the right places. Tailoring is another great option if you find something close but not perfect.
Remember, confidence comes from comfort. When your outfit fits well, it enhances not only how you look but also how you feel throughout the day. Choose wisely; every detail matters when it comes to presenting yourself beautifully.
Not paying attention to proportions
Proportions are crucial in fashion. They can make or break an outfit. Wearing a boxy top with skinny jeans may seem like a good idea, but it often creates an unbalanced look.
Understanding your body shape is key to mastering proportions. A-line skirts flatter many figures by accentuating the waist while skimming over hips. On the other hand, oversized jackets paired with wide-leg pants can easily overwhelm your frame.
Experimenting with different silhouettes can reveal what works best for you. Don’t shy away from trying high-waisted bottoms—they elongate the legs and create a more balanced appearance.
Layering also plays a significant role here; mix longer layers with fitted pieces to maintain harmony in your ensemble. It’s all about finding that sweet spot where every piece complements the others without overpowering them.
Over-accessorizing or under-accessorizing
Finding the right balance with accessories can be tricky. Over-accessorizing often results in a cluttered look that distracts from your outfit. Think of it this way: less is sometimes more.
On the flip side, under-accessorizing can leave an outfit feeling incomplete. A simple dress might need just one standout piece to elevate its style. Accessories should enhance your look, not overwhelm it or fade into the background.
To avoid these pitfalls, start by choosing one statement piece—like bold earrings or a striking necklace—and let that shine. Then add subtle accents such as rings or bracelets to complement without competing for attention.
Remember, every accessory contributes to your overall aesthetic. Trust your instincts; if something feels off, it probably is. Take a moment to evaluate before stepping out the door—you’ll always feel more confident when you strike the right chord with your accessories.
Choosing the wrong undergarments
Choosing the right undergarments is crucial for both comfort and style. Many people overlook this essential layer, thinking it doesn’t matter. However, the wrong fit can ruin an otherwise perfect outfit.
Ill-fitting bras can lead to discomfort and unsightly lines. A bra that doesn’t provide enough support or coverage can affect your silhouette in a big way. Opt for styles that enhance your shape without compromising on comfort.
The same goes for underwear; visible panty lines are no one’s friend. Seamless options or thong styles often work best when wearing fitted clothing.
Don’t forget about fabric choice either. Breathable materials contribute not just to comfort but also to how you feel throughout the day.
Investing time in finding well-fitted undergarments pays off immensely, elevating any ensemble you put together while ensuring you exude confidence from within.
Neglecting personal grooming
Neglecting personal grooming can undermine even the most stylish outfit. It’s not just about the clothes; it’s about how you present yourself as a whole.
Unkempt hair, untrimmed nails, or dry skin can distract from your fashion choices. These details matter and communicate to others how much you value self-care.
Taking a few minutes each day for grooming makes a significant difference. A fresh hairstyle or neatly manicured nails elevates your entire look instantly.
Remember, personal hygiene is part of your style statement. Regular skincare routines enhance your glow and confidence.
Even simple acts like brushing teeth or wearing subtle fragrance contribute immensely to an overall polished appearance. Attention to these aspects shows that you take pride in yourself and care about the impression you make on others.
